Laundry Bombs

Laundry doesn’t have to be a chore. Instead of lugging your detergent, stain stick, fabric softener, and your laundry to the washing machine, here’s a homemade laundry bomb that does it all. You can pick up the basic ingredients at your local grocery store for a few dollars, making these little helpers seriously budget-friendly. Scent with your favorite essential oil for a personalized smell and you’re ready to get washing.

Makes around 28 laundry bombs.

Ingredients
  • 1 1/2 Cup
    Washing Soda
  • 1/2 Cup
    Fels-Naptha
  • 2 Tablespoons
    Epson Salt
  • 3 Tablespoons
    hydrogen peroxide
  • 1/4 Cup
    Vinegar
  • 15 - 20 Drops
    Favorite Combination of Essential Oils

Laundry Stain Remover

I researched an all-natural way to get stains out and through testing found this simple essential oil stain remover works great! As with most spot removers, it definitely works best if you’re able to treat the spot immediately when you notice the stain.

If you’re not able to that’s ok but it can help produce even better results.

Ingredients
  • 20 Drops
    Lemon Essential Oil
  • 1/4 Cup
    Peroxide
  • 2 Tablespoons
    Castile Soap

Natural Hand Scrub

This recipe is for those of you who need a really good cleaning scrub for your hands. Maybe you’re a gardener, or perhaps you work with clay. This recipe is hands-down one of my favorites anytime I need a good hand scrub! Plus, it nourishes skin, so it won’t dry your hands out if you use it on a regular basis.

Ingredients
  • 1.5 Ounce
    pink Himalayan salt
  • 1 Ounce
    coconut oil
  • 1 Ounce
    jojoba oil
  • 25 Drops
    Lavender
  • 15 Drops
    Lemon

Soft Scrub

This is a great bath tub cleaner, smells great and zero chemicals!

Ingredients
  • 3/4 Cups
    Baking Soda
  • 1/4 Cup
    Castile Soap
  • 1 Tablespoon
    Water
  • 8 Drops
    Lemon
  • 5 Drops
    Lime

Toilet Cleaner Fizz Bombs

These DIY Toilet Fizz Bombs are so easy to make and work wonderfully in the bathrooms.  Use as often as you wish by dropping one Fizz Bomb into the toilet and watch the fizzing action go to work.  I filled my DIY Toilet Fizz Bombs with my favorite oil – Lemon.  Everytime I use these my entire bathroom smells of lemons and it smells amazing.  These are so simple to use, you can even allow the older kids to help out.

Ingredients
  • 1/4 Cup
    Citric Acid
  • 1 Cup
    Baking Soda
  • 3 - 5 Drops
    White Vinegar
  • 15 Drops
    Lemon Essential Oil
